Nairobi, Oct 5, 2018 - US first lady Melania Trump visited Kenya on the third leg of her four-nation tour of Africa, Voice of America reported. The First Lady, 48, who has undertaken the trip without her husband, President Donald Trump, 72, visited a national park in Kenya to highlight conservation efforts on Friday morning. On Tuesday and Wednesday, Trump was in Ghana, where she visited a former slave holding facility, Cape Coast Castle. Egypt is the next stops on her African tour.
